Q: What causes sewage backups and overflows?
A: Sewage backups and overflows can be caused by a variety of factors, including clogged pipes, tree roots, and heavy rainfall. Don’t ignore the warning signs, act quickly to prevent further damage. Q: How can I prevent sewage backups and overflows?
A: To prevent sewage backups and overflows, be sure to regularly inspect and maintain your pipes, avoid flushing items that can clog your pipes, and keep your drains clear.
